Are people in Joplin older or younger than people in Chapel Hill?
- The Median Age in Joplin is 12.0 years older than in Chapel Hill.

Are housing costs cheaper in Joplin or Chapel Hill?
- Joplin housing costs are 69.7% less expensive than Chapel Hill hous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Joplin or Chapel Hill?
- The average commute for residents of Joplin is 3.4 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Chapel Hill.

Things to do in Chapel Hill?
Chapel Hill, North Carolina is an energetic city located in Orange County. This bustling community offers plenty for visitors to explore such as the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ill or one of many popular restaurants. Residents here also take advantage of all the outdoor activities available in Coker Arboretum and Battle Park. With its excellent school systems, thriving businesses, and numerous recreational opportunities it's no wonder why so many people choose to make Chapel Hill their home.
